# `CRYPTROOPER`
A module that can endode and decode your text with your given key.
| |  |
| :----- | :----- |
|  |  |
| [](https://pypi.com/project/cryptrooper) | [](https://github.com/sprin-g-reen) |
## Features
- No additinal installation required.
- Can work on any system with python >= 3.x
- Can encode and decode text of any language.
- Can encode and decode emoticons and symbols also.
## Installation
Install cryptrooper with pypi
```bash
pip install cryptrooper
```
## Documentation
`Crypto` is a class in the `__init__.py` file at the module `cryptrooper`.
#### Parameters:
- text
- The text you want to encode or decode.
- key
- The key to encode or decode the text with.
#### Functions:
- encode
- The function that encodes your text with your key.
- returns a `DICT` like the below one:
```python
{
"key": "Your Key",
"encoded": "The encoded text",
"decoded": "The decoded text",
"result": "The encoded text",
"error": None
}
```
- The error is None if no error, else it contains the class of raised error.
- decode
- The function that decoded your encoded text with your key.
- returns a `DICT` like the below one:
```python
{
"key": "Your Key",
"encoded": "The encoded text",
"decoded": "The decoded text",
"result": "The decoded text",
"error": None
}
```
- The error is None if no error, else it contains the class of raised error.
Example of encoding:
```python
from cryptrooper import Crypto
# `Crypto` is a class.
text = "The text you want to encode."
key = "The key."
# passing the text and key to Crypto
ins = Crypto(text, key)
# getting the result which is of type `dict`
result = ins.encode()
print(result)
# this prints:
# {
# 'key': 'The key.',
# 'encoded': '168 208 202 64 223 202 241 200 \136 222 143 224 133 240 181 214 217 64 223 212 153 185 214 200 143 207 202 167',
# 'decoded': 'The text you want to encode.',
# 'result': '168 208 202 64 223 202 241 200 136 222 143 224 133 240 181 214 217 64 223 212 153 185 214 200 143 207 202 167',
# 'error': None
# }
```
Example of decoding:
```python
from cryptrooper import Crypto
# `Crypto` is a class.
text = "183 212 212 149 214 215 232 149 204 223 143 215 207 225 212 163"
key = "cloud"
# passing the text and key to Crypto
ins = Crypto(text, key)
# getting the result which is of type `dict`
result = ins.decode()
print(result)
# this prints:
# {
# 'key': 'cloud',
# 'encode': '183 212 212 149 214 215 232 149 204 223 143 215 207 225 212 163',
# 'decode': 'The sky is blue.',
# 'result': 'The sky is blue.',
# 'error': None
# }
```
